Cera is seeking a Care Assistant in Kingston Upon Thames to support clients in their own homes, helping them live longer, healthier lives.

A kind, people-focused approach is valued, and no prior experience is required for this role.

We offer part-time and full-time shifts across surrounding areas, with a driving licence and vehicle access needed.

Shifts vary and weekends are typically off on a rotating basis, with a long shift preference from 7 am to 7 pm.
